A hydrophobic polymer alone does not form a spread monolayer on water, but our recent work showed that monolayer formation of a fully hydrophobic polysilane is attained when they are co-spread with a cyanobiphenyl type liquid crystal molecule (5CB). We report herein some extended results of this work using poly(alkylthiophen)s and polystyrene. Spreading behavior and AFM observations revealed the monolayer formation of these polymers, indicating the wide applicability of the liquid crystal-assisted process.
